[发明专利]iSCSI客户端的接入方法、存储介质、客户端和存储节点有效
申请号: | 201811546550.8 | 申请日: | 2018-12-18 |
公开(公告)号: | CN109474700B | 公开(公告)日: | 2021-09-24 |
发明(设计)人: | 董文祥 | 申请(专利权)人: | 创新科技术有限公司 |
主分类号: | H04L29/08 | 分类号: | H04L29/08 |
代理公司: | 北京德琦知识产权代理有限公司 11018 | 代理人: | 谢安昆;宋志强 |
地址: | 100191 北京市海*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| iscsi 客户端 接入 方法 存储 介质 节点 | ||
1.一种iSCSI客户端的接入方法,其特征在于,所述方法应用于iSCSI的存储节点,所述存储节点包括主控节点和备用节点,每个存储节点包括一个iSCSI网关和至少一个节点存储设备,所述主控节点的iSCSI网关的IP为第一IP,所述节点存储设备的IP为第二IP,所述方法包括:
当客户端通过所述第一IP与主控节点的iSCSI网关建立连接后,所述主控节点的iSCSI网关基于负载均衡的预设策略确定重定向第二IP;并将所述重定向第二IP反馈给所述客户端,使所述客户端基于所述重定向第二IP与所述重定向第二IP对应的节点存储设备建立会话连接;
当所述主控节点的iSCSI网关的故障后,其他备用节点通过抢占集群锁成为新的iSCSI网关的主控节点。
2.根据权利要求1所述的方法,其特征在于,所述预设策略为连接数优先策略或带宽优先策略。
3.根据权利要求1所述的方法,其特征在于,所述主控节点的iSCSI网关定期收集每个节点存储设备的实时链路信息,所述链路信息至少包括:节点存储设备上每一条会话连接的写带宽、读带宽、写带宽的延时信息和读带宽的延时信息。
4.根据权利要求1 至 3 任一所述的方法,其特征在于,每个节点存储设备上的iSCSI服务器程序的信息相同,所述方法还包括:
当所述重定向第二IP对应的节点存储设备故障时,将所述重定向第二IP迁移到其他非故障的节点存储设备上。
5.一种iSCSI客户端的接入方法,其特征在于,所述方法应用于客户端,包括:
步骤11:通过第一IP与iSCSI网关建立连接并获取重定向第二IP,所述重定向第二IP由所述iSCSI网关基于负载均衡的预设策略确定;
步骤13:基于所述重定向第二IP与所述重定向第二IP对应的存储节点建立会话连接;
该方法还包括:
当所述iSCSI网关的故障后,其他备用节点通过抢占集群锁成为新的iSCSI网关的主控节点。
6.根据权利要求5所述的方法,其特征在于,所述预设策略为连接数优先策略或带宽优先策略。
7.根据权利要求5所述的方法,其特征在于,所述iSCSI网关定期收集每个存储节点的实时链路信息,所述链路信息至少包括:存储节点上每一条会话连接的写带宽、读带宽、写带宽的延时信息和读带宽的延时信息。
8.一种非瞬时计算机可读存储介质,所述非瞬时计算机可读存储介质存储指令,其特征在于,所述指令在由处理器执行时使得所述处理器执行如权利要求1至4中任一所述的iSCSI客户端的接入方法中的步骤。
9.一种存储节点,包括存储设备、处理器以及存储在所述存储设备中并可在所述处理器上运行的计算机程序,其特征在于,所述处理器执行所述计算机程序时实现如权利要求1至4中任一所述的iSCSI客户端的接入方法中的步骤。
10.一种非瞬时计算机可读存储介质,所述非瞬时计算机可读存储介质存储指令,其特征在于,所述指令在由处理器执行时使得所述处理器执行如权利要求5至7中任一所述的iSCSI客户端的接入方法中的步骤。
11.一种客户端,包括存储设备、处理器以及存储在所述存储设备中并可在所述处理器上运行的计算机程序,其特征在于,所述处理器执行所述计算机程序时实现如权利要求5至7中任一所述的iSCSI客户端的接入方法中的步骤。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于创新科技术有限公司,未经创新科技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201811546550.8/1.html,转载请声明来源钻瓜专利网。